We are actively seeking a Sr. Content Strategistto join our Brand Experience Team. This is a remote position that can be based anywhere in the US. The role may require periodic travel.

 

Position Summary

 

As the Sr. Content Strategist you will develop and execute content strategies to support brand awareness and demand generation campaigns for our solutions and services. You will be responsible for planning, developing, writing, editing, reviewing, and measuring compelling content across a wide range of channels, including social media, SEO, and integrated marketing campaigns.

 

This senior-level individual contributor role reports to the Vice President of Brand and Content Strategy. You will work closely with a team of designers, writers, Content Strategists, and project managers and with stakeholders across marketing, communications, and sales to deliver high-quality content that engages and converts our target audience and builds brand awareness and loyalty. If you are a strategic thinker who's also comfortable with hands-on writing execution, with a passion for technology, a proven track record of success, we encourage you to apply.

 

Essential Duties & Responsibilities

  • Develop and execute content strategies in support of brand awareness and demand generation campaigns
  • Create customer and content journey maps to optimize the customer experience, tailored to key audience personas, segments and verticals, and technology categories
  • Work closely with campaign teams, product marketing, communications, and sales enablement to co-plan and align content strategies with business objectives and outcomes
  • Write and edit compelling headlines, copy and content including nurture emails, landing pages, digital ads, video scripts, webinar presentations,, social media, print, blog, and long-form content, for integrated brand awareness and demand gen campaigns
  • Synthesize multiple inputs (messaging pillars, project briefs, source documents, and interviews) with feedback sources (peer reviews, stakeholder reviews, legal reviews) to produce deliverables  
  • Leverage AI tools for focused prompt engineering and efficient content generation
  • Partner with internal creative, design, video, web, editorial, and content strategy teams to develop compelling creative platforms and concepts
  • Help lead cross-org alignment, governance, and application of best practices for efficient, effective, consistent content experiences along the customer journey
  • Measure content performance with journey stage-specific KPIs focused on audience needs and business objectives; apply data-based insights to continuous content optimization
  • Manage agency and contract creative resources to ensure high-quality, on-time delivery
  • Manage editorial calendars and ensure timely delivery of content
